How pay grows with experience

Atmospheric, Earth, Marine, and Space Sciences Teachers, Postsecondary — typical pay by experience

Annual wages statewide: starting out, typical (median), and experienced.

Atmospheric, Earth, Marine, and Space Sciences Teachers, Postsecondary — typical pay by experience. Annual wages statewide: starting out, typical (median), and experienced.
CategoryValue
Starting out (entry)
$59,404
Median (typical)
$104,237
Experienced
$151,218

Source: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(NYSDOL / U.S. BLS via data.ny.gov)

Where it pays most across New York

Median pay for this occupation by region. Select a region for its full profile.

Atmospheric, Earth, Marine, and Space Sciences Teachers, Postsecondary — median pay by region

Regional median annual wage, highest first.

Atmospheric, Earth, Marine, and Space Sciences Teachers, Postsecondary — median pay by region. Regional median annual wage, highest first.
CategoryValue
New York City
$177,042
Hudson Valley
$85,200
Long Island
$84,055
Southern Tier
$80,456
Central New York
$79,889
Capital Region
$65,637

Source: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(NYSDOL / U.S. BLS via data.ny.gov)
